9. Understand and engage

In order to understand and engage with your digital environment, you need to know what digital information is (texts, photos, videos, news, opinions, research report, etc.) and what you can do with the information you find.  You also need to be able to find and select the most appropriate online tools, websites and software for your needs. Engaging with a digital environment can also mean being able to use the Internet to find people with similar interests to yours. If you can do this, you’ll be able to communicate with a wide network of people, and avoid anyone who might be malicious.  A very important aspect of understanding and engaging is being aware of how you come across online.
